Carrageenan

Carrageenan

Carrageenan is a polysaccharide extracted from red seaweed. D-galactose has a structure consisting of alternating α-1,3 or β-1, 4 bonds. Depending on the number of sulfate groups and the presence or absence of anhydro bonds, it is classified into three types: kappa, iota, and lambda. Each type has different solubility, gelation properties, optimal ions for gelation, and gel properties.

Feature

Wide range of applications

It is a natural polysaccharide derived from red seaweed.
It has various functions such as gelling, thickening, and stabilization (dispersion, prevention of water release), and can be used in a wide range of applications.
